Comprehending Double Glazing

Double glazing involves making use of 2 panes of glass with a space in between, which is typically filled with an inert gas such as argon, krypton, or xenon. This building and construction drastically minimizes heat loss compared to single-pane windows. Additionally, double glazing also offers sound insulation, increases security, and can elevate the total visual appeal of a home.

Ingenious Technologies in Double Glazing

New advancements in double glazing technology are constantly making it more reliable. Below are some of the significant developments:

Technology

Description

Low-E Glass

Low-emissivity finishings minimize heat transfer while maximizing light entry.

Triple Glazing

Three panes of glass deal even greater insulation, ideal for extreme environments.

Smart Glazing

Changes openness based on temperature or electrical stimuli, allowing for adjustable light and heat management.

Gas-Filled Spaces

Usage of inert gases such as argon or krypton enhances thermal insulation by minimizing convection within the unit.

Warm Edge Spacer Bars

Made from insulating materials, these bars decrease heat transfer compared to standard aluminum spacers.

Frequently Asked Questions about New Double Glazing

  1. How much can I save on energy costs with double glazing?

    • Savings can vary, however many homeowners report decreases of 20% to 30% in energy expenses due to enhanced insulation.
  2. Is double glazing worth the financial investment?

    • Yes, the energy cost savings, convenience improvements, and increased property value typically make double glazing a wise investment.
  3. Does double glazing decrease noise?

    • Yes, double glazing significantly lowers outside noise, making homes quieter and more tranquil.
  4. The length of time does double glazing last?

    • With correct maintenance, double glazing can last up to 20-35 years.
  5. Can I install double glazing myself?

    • While competent DIYers might try it, professional installation is advised to guarantee correct fit and function, as poor setup can result in issues.
